afterward at a later time.
churn a container in which cream or milk is beaten or shaken to form butter.
curtain a piece of cloth that hangs in a window or other opening to shut out light or to cover something.
fare the price paid to ride on a bus, train, taxi, or airplane.
firmly in a way that uses some strength; not lightly.
flesh the soft parts of the human or animal body that lie between the skin and the bones. Flesh includes muscle and fat.
large big in size or amount.
observe to notice or see.
official a person who holds an office in a business or government.
originally at first.
pale light in color.
round shaped like a ball or circle.
scrape to rub with something sharp or rough.
tablet a small, flat, round piece of medicine.
tie to fasten with something like a string or rope.
